South Africa producer inflation quickens to 2.3% y/y in March
JOHANNESBURG, April 30 (Reuters) – South Africa’s producer inflation was at 2.3% year on year in March, up from 1.8% in February, statistics agency data showed on Thursday.
The Producer Price Index increased by 1.1% month on month in March, Statistics South Africa said.
